Re: Product Filter Module and Product Specific Attributes
I think you will have to switch to class-specific/global attributes only, otherwise (even if you find a way to hide the second drop-down via a custom module) someday the product-specific and global attributes may go out of sync.
Class-specific attributes don't share the list of values among products of this class. So, for example, you may have a product having 3 color options, and other one having 5 colors. However, it will be a single attribute, so Product Filter should work properly.
